MSc in Forensic Psychology at University of Portsmouth Entry Requirements
- No specific cutoff mentioned
- No specific cutoff mentioned
- Minimum Requirements:
- Applicants must have a good honours degree in Psychology that is recognised by the British Psychology Society as conferring Graduate Basis for Chartered Membership (GBC).
